creek

Definition

  • noun: a small stream
  • noun: an American Indian confederacy of peoples chiefly of Muskogean stock of Alabama, Georgia, and Florida
  • synonyms: stream, brook, beck

Examples

  • If you hadn't helped us, we would've been 'up the creek'.

  • The coast is dotted with tiny 'creeks'.

  • The children waded in the 'creek'.
